The topology may not be enough, e.g. for all Baytrail devices we use the 
same simple topology. To pick the right UCM file you really need the 
card information which may include the DMI info or some quirks 
(mono-speaker, analog mics). The topology is quite static and doesn't 
expose anything that is board-specific or may vary between skews.

The SOF driver checks if its supported ABI level is compatible with 
firmware and topology levels (both files embed the information, which 
doesn't have to be identical).

I don't see how UCM would be checked since there's no direct interaction 
with the driver, e.g. it's used by PulseAudio or CRAS and the only 
interaction is through the control and PCM APIs. Likewise UCM has no 
knowledge about topology or firmware.
